p Page Nine DETROIT JEWISH CHRONICLE Friday, March It 1948 Married in Bel-Aire Ceremony Alumnae of AE Phi Slate Monthly' Meeting Becomes Bride of Collegian The Detroit Graduate Asso- ciation of Alpha Epsilon Phi will hold its monthly meeting at 8 p.m., Monday, in the home of Mrs. Gabriel Alexander, 1258 Longfellow avenue. Members are asked to bring food and clothing for overseas survivors. Mr. and Mrs. Paul Katz of Washburn avenue have returned from Lima, Peru. Sue Slobin of Broadstreet boulevard is home after a short stay in Chicago. MRS. MARVIN FULLER Dr. and Mrs. Morris H. Marks of Edison avenue announce the marriage Feb. 4 at Ann Arbor, of their daughter Marian to Mar- vin G. Fuller, son of Mr. and Mrs. David M. Fuller of Oak drive. The newlyweds are making their home in Ann Arbor, where Mr. Fuller is a student at the University of Michigan. The bride's parents will be hosts at a reception Sunday in their home, honor- ing the couple.
